Mary Joan E. Mumma
Miss Mary Joan E. Mumma, 39, Hustontown, was pronounced dead on arrival at the Fulton County Medical Center on Monday, December 13, 1976. She had been ill for some time. Miss Mumma was born July 9, 1937, in Hustontown, daughter of H. Sharpe and Virgie M. Rouzer Mumma. She was of the protestant faith. Surviving, in addition to her parents, are three brothers and two sisters; Benny S. Mumma, McConnellsburg; John H. Mumma, Fort Littleton; Harry M. Mumma, RD 8, Chambersburg; and Mrs. Dorothy Cromer, Fort Littleton; and a number of nieces and nephews. Funeral servieces will be held Thursday, December 16, at 2:00 P.M. in the Howard L. Sipes Funeral Home, Harrisonville. The Rev. Vernon Kern will officiate. Burial will be in Fairview United Methodist Cemetery, Harrisonville.
